Steel Structure Mesh Frame Bracing and Construction

1.Bracing Method

Column Support

Reinforced concrete columns or steel columns can be used. Concrete columns have strong bearing capacity and good stability, and are commonly used in large-scale industrial plants, etc. Steel columns are light in self-weight and quick in construction, and are commonly used in some buildings with high space requirements (e.g. exhibition halls). The connection nodes of columns and net frames should ensure that they can effectively transfer loads, and are connected by welding or high-strength bolts.

Wall Support

For the net frame structure with walls in the periphery, the walls can be used as supports. The wall needs to have sufficient strength and stability, and is generally connected with the net frame through embedded parts to transfer the horizontal and vertical loads to the foundation.

2.Construction Points

Net Racking Rod Structure

Rods are mostly steel tubes, and the appropriate diameter and wall thickness should be selected according to the stress situation. At the nodes, such as bolt ball nodes, the specification and number of bolts should be configured according to the calculation of internal force. Rod processing should strictly control the precision to ensure accurate assembly.

Roof Structure and Net Frame Synergy

The connection between the metal roof panel and the net frame should be firm and adapt to the deformation. When self-tapping screws are used for connection, waterproof washers should be provided and the connection points should be reasonably arranged. Insulation and waterproof layer should be set up in combination with the net frame, such as setting purlin to support the roof in the upper node, paying attention to the purlin spacing and net frame grid to match, and the drainage components (gutter, rainwater hopper, etc.) should be installed in coordination with the net frame.
